The Immobilizer Chip

A chipped key that is also known as a Smart Key, has a RFID microchip that transmits a passcode from the key to the immobilizer system of the vehicle. If the code on the chip matches that of the car's immobilizer system, the car will begin.

This is a crucial anti-theft feature that assists in preventing thieves from hotwiring or otherwise bypassing the immobilizer system of the engine. If the immobilizer doesn't recognize the key, it won't allow the engine to start, even if someone tries to short-circuit the ignition circuit.

Modern cars are equipped with electronic Engine Immobilizer systems that use rolling/changing security codes. The system's intelligent algorithm will alter the second code each time the key is used, and push it into the chip of the key. The first code is permanent, and the immobilizer scans the codes each time the ignition key is turned.

This is a sophisticated technology that is extremely difficult to hack. It's the reason that most stolen vehicles can't be started. If you're Peugeot key fob is worn or damaged it is possible to replace it. You just need to transfer the immobilizer chip, battery and electronic components from the old key fob to your new one.

Test the new key inside your car to verify that it works as intended. Make sure all doors are shut, turn the ignition OFF and press the lock button on the fob twice. If the LED ceases to blink, it is working. If it does not work, you may have forgotten to transfer the transponder chip from the old key to the new key.
